FTX Repayments Hit Roadblock in Dozens of Nations Due to Crypto Restrictions

Main Idea
FTX's creditor repayments are being withheld in 49 jurisdictions due to crypto restrictions, with China accounting for a significant portion of the frozen funds, while the overall repayment process shows progress despite these challenges.
Key Points
1. FTX has confirmed that creditor repayments are being withheld in 49 jurisdictions globally due to crypto restrictions.
2. An estimated 82% of the frozen funds originate from China, highlighting its significant impact on the FTX estate.
3. FTX has implemented a 'hold-and-review' system for these regions, issuing 'Restricted Jurisdiction Notices'.
4. Despite international hurdles, the overall FTX repayment process has made progress, with over $1.8 billion in disputed claims approved and an additional $2.7 billion expected.
5. The repayment process underscores the complexities of navigating global cryptocurrency regulations.
Description
FTX, the bankrupt cryptocurrency exchange, has confirmed that creditor repayments are being withheld in 49 jurisdictions globally, a move attributed to stringent local cryptocurrency restrictions or outright bans.
